Abstract
The present invention discloses a disperse grey dye composition, which consists of the components in percentage by weight: 15-25% of component A, 25-50% of component B and 30-50% of component C, wherein the component A is one or more compounds shown in formula (I) and the component C is one or more compounds shown in formula (III). The disperse grey dye composition provided by the invention has extremely excellent compatibility and high dyeing rate, is mainly used for the dyeing of polyester fibers, has excellent fastness to light, fastness to rubbing, fastness to sublimation and the like when being used for dyeing polyester fiber fabrics, especially has very good sublimation fastness, can dye in a wide pH range and has little pollution.

Background technology
Conventional dispersion gray dye is generally by C.I.Disperse Blue 56, C.I.Disperse Red 60, C.I.Disperse Yellow 54 forms, the PH scope of application of this composition can only be between 3-8, and cost is higher, and the compatibleness between dyestuff is general, aberration is bigger end to end, enhancing rate is low, and dye utilization rate is not high, and sublimation fastness is relatively poor.
For addressing these problems, propose under study for action and can in pH value 2-11 scope, dye, compatibleness is good, and the environmental protection type dye that sublimation fastness is good, both economical is the important topic of studying at present.

Dye composite of the present invention need to add auxiliary agent when reality is used, described auxiliary agent is dispersed dye dispersion agent, diffusant and other tensio-active agents etc. commonly used when composite.
Preferred auxiliary agent comprises one of following or its mixture: naphthalene sulfonic acidformaldehyde condensation product, sulfonated lignin, alkyl naphthalene sulfonic acid formaldehyde condensation products.As condensation compound of methyl naphthalene sulfonic acid and formaldehyde (Dispersant MF), naphthalene sulfonic acidformaldehyde condensation product (dispersing agent NNO), benzyl naphthalene sulfonic formaldehyde condensation compound (dispersing agent CNF), sodium lignosulfonate (xylogen 83A, 85A) etc.
Usually, the ratio of the total weight of the weight that adds auxiliary agent and dye component A~C is 0.6~6.0: 1.
Grey disperse dye composition of the present invention can prepare with following method:
After dye monomer A, dye monomer B and dye monomer C mixed by said ratio, in the presence of auxiliary agent, water or other tensio-active agent, carry out particlized with pulverizers such as sand mill or shredders; Also the former dyestuff of dye monomer A, dye monomer B and dye monomer C can be carried out micropartical with pulverizers such as sand mill or shredders respectively in the presence of auxiliary agent, water or other tensio-active agent, mix by said ratio again.
Dispersion gray dye composition of the present invention, aqueous with can be after sand mill or the shredder grinding, can be powdery, particulate state after the spraying drying.
Described dye monomer A, dye monomer B, dye monomer C all can adopt the commercially available prod.
The present invention adopts the EX-SF DISPERSE BLUE EX-SF 300 of compound shown in compound, the especially formula (II-1) shown in the formula (II) to replace 56# indigo plant, has compatibleness and good advantage thereof, spends to 130 degree 70 and dyes the synchronism unanimity, can not cause aberration end to end.The pH interdependence is wider, be not only applicable to dyeing under conventional acid and the neutrallty condition, be particularly useful for dyeing under the alkaline condition, the present invention can dye in the pH2-11 scope, reduce the use of acetic acid, thereby the discharging that reduces COD waste water reduces the pollution to environment, has reduced operation, has saved the cost and the energy.
Dispersion gray dye composition of the present invention, compatibleness is splendid, the dye uptake height is mainly used in the dyeing of trevira, and on dacron fabric every fastness excellences such as painted sun-resistant fastness, fastness to rubbing, fastness to sublimation, extraordinary sublimation fastness is particularly arranged, and can dye in the pH scope widely, compatibleness is good, pollutes little, low price is called as cheap environment-friendly type grey disperse dye.

Performance test
The dye mixture that the foregoing description 1~5 is made carries out performance test, and testing method is as follows:
The disperse dye composition that will make by embodiment 1~5, it is 1% dispersed dye suspension that water is mixed with mass percent concentration respectively, drawing 20ml dispersed dye suspension mixes with the water of 80ml, regulate dye bath pH from 4.5 to 5.5 with acetic acid, be warmed up to 60 ℃ then, put into the 2g trevira simultaneously respectively and carry out high-temperature pressure dyeing, in 35 minutes, be warmed up to 130 ℃, be incubated 30 minutes, be cooled to 80 ℃ of samplings.Observe cloth specimen coloured light and adopt GB/T5718-1997 to measure its sublimation fastness, measurement result sees Table 2.
Simultaneously survey its compatibleness, enhancing rate, pH value scope with reference to GB/T2400-1980, GB/T2397-2003, GB/T2403-1980 standard, measurement result sees Table 2.
